Expert Evidence: Effective Examination and Cross-Examination of a Mental Health Professional in a Relocation Case

Watch and learn from the dynamic duo of Julie Hannaford and Martha McCarthy and the experienced expert witness, Dan Ashbourne.  The process for having a mental health professional declared an expert will be reviewed and the strengths and weaknesses of the expert’s report will be critiqued throughout the mock trial.

Legal professionals will learn techniques to conduct an examination in chief and cross examination.

Mental health professionals will learn how to give evidence consistent with the scope of their expertise.

The Honourable Justice Heather McGee will preside to keep order in the Court!
